Preguntas frecuentes sobre alquileres en Chestnut Hill
¿Que tipo de alquileres hay actualmente en Chestnut Hill?
Actualmente hay 2850 Apartamentos de Alquiler en Chestnut Hill, MA con precios que van desde $1,000 hasta $14,300. También hay 3814 Casas Unifamiliares, Condominios y Casas Adosadas en alquiler disponibles actualmente en Chestnut Hill que van desde $1,025 hasta $15,230.
¿Cuál es el rango de precios actual de las viviendas de alquiler en Chestnut Hill?
Los precios hoy en día para las casas,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ler en Chestnut Hill oscilan entre $1,025 hasta $15,230 con un alquiler mensual promedio de $3,379.
Cuánto cuestan los alquileres más amplios de tres y cuatro dormitorios en Chestnut Hill?
Para quienes buscan una vivienda más grande, los apartamentos de tres dormitorios en Chestnut Hill oscilan entre $1,350 hasta $12,500, mientras que las casas con tres dormitorios, condominios y casas adosadas en alquiler oscilan entre $1,460 hasta $7,750. Los alquileres de viviendas unifamiliares de cuatro dormitorios también están disponibles a partir de $1,125 y los apartamentos de cuatro dormitorios comienzan en $1,350.
